§ 43-21A-9 - Unauthorized use of certification mark

GA Code § 43-21A-9 (2014) What's This?

No person shall mislead or deceive anyone by the unauthorized use of any industrial hygiene, health physics, or safety certification mark that has been awarded by the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office.
